Actor
- Star Trek: Section 31 (2025)
- Fingernails (2023)
- Fubar (2023)
- Dark Web: Cicada 3301 (2021)
- Resident Evil: Welcome to Raccoon City (2021)
- Star Trek: Discovery (2017)
- Recital (2016)
- Adventures of a Pizza Guy (2015)
- Crimson Noir (2015)
- Breakdown Lane (2015)
- The Takeaway (2014)
- Last Seen Alive (2014)
- After the Storm (2013)
- Common Chord (2013)